To assemble the LEGO 70910 Construction Set, follow the instruction manual included in the set. The manual provides step-by-step guidance with illustrations for each stage of construction.
If you discover missing pieces in your LEGO 70910 set, contact LEGO customer service through their website. They offer a service to replace missing pieces for free.
Yes, the LEGO 70910 set can be combined with other LEGO sets. LEGO bricks are designed to be compatible with one another, allowing for creative and expansive builds.
To clean LEGO bricks, gently wash them with warm water and a mild detergent. Avoid using any harsh chemicals or boiling water. Allow bricks to air dry completely before reassembly.
Ensure that small LEGO pieces are kept out of reach of children under three years of age to prevent choking hazards. Always build on a flat, stable surface.
To preserve your completed LEGO 70910 model, display it in a dust-free environment. For storage, disassemble and keep the pieces in a sealable plastic bag or container to prevent dust and damage.
If the instructions are lost, you can download a digital copy from the official LEGO website by searching the set number 70910 under the building instructions section.
If your LEGO 70910 model doesn’t match the image, double-check each step of the instruction manual for accuracy. Ensure all pieces are correctly aligned and in the right orientation.
While the LEGO 70910 is not designed specifically for motorization, creative builders may integrate LEGO Power Functions or similar components to add movement to certain parts with some modifications.
To ensure longevity, store the LEGO 70910 set in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Regularly dust the set and avoid exposure to extreme temperatures.
